Newbie here, can someone help?

Hello, I am very new about microcontroller and arduino, I want to try creating lamp and door controller and automation with java and if possible make an android app of it. Can someone tell me what arduino and other components needed to make it with simplest and minimum budget? and also what software, tools, plugin, etc that needed to create the java based controller program and if possible the android app too?

You are asking a lot of questions in that paragraph.

People here will be able to help you with the Arduino stuff but probably not with the Android stuff.

Your reference to Java is a bit confusing. The Arduino system uses C++ as the programming language.

The Android system is written in Java but you can also use other languages. If you don't know anything about Android programming it might be wisest to study that first. By comparison, the Arduino is simple. You might find this link useful.

...R

Hi,

Are you looking for something like this?

Krishna

Cool link CodeElectron,
@OP,

Hello, I am very new about microcontroller and arduino, I want to try creating lamp and door controller and automation with java and if possible make an android app of it. Can someone tell me what arduino and other components needed to make it with simplest and minimum budget? and also what software, tools, plugin, etc that needed to create the java based controller program and if possible the android app too?

Let's break this down:

I am very new about microcontroller and arduino

Well , until you actually state that you have an arduino , you are not IN. (with the IN CLUB;you are window shopping)
IF YOU ARE IN, Rule #1:" Identify uC used (state you uC type)

I want to try creating lamp and door controller and automation with java

http://playground.arduino.cc/Interfacing/Java

if possible make an android app of it.

There projects controlling arduinos with android apps so that's nothing new and certainly doable. (java + arduino =?)

Can someone tell me what arduino and other components needed to make it with simplest and minimum budget?

We can't recommend hardware until we have all the specs for the loads to be controlled, (qty, power, etc)

and also what software, tools, plugin, etc that needed to create the java based controller program

http://atulmaharaj.wordpress.com/2013/05/03/arduino-serial-communication-using-java-and-rxtx/
http://www.lauridmeyer.com/2012/05/arduino-java-usb-serial-communication-all-you-have-to-know/

and if possible the android app too?

As already stated, no problem with the android app,

If you want to control Arduino from a Java application I suggest you to take a look to my library.
www.ardulink.org

Luciano